> One of my favorite iris publications of the year arrived yesterday:  Keith
> Keppel's catalog.  This year he has 19 introductions:  12 tb's (including one
> of Barry Blyth's), 4 ib's and 3 sdb.  There are color photos of all 19.
> 
> Some that especially caught my eye are:  'Inside Track', a very dark purple
> and white TB plicata; 'Opposing Forces', a reverse amoena TB with brilliant
> large red orange beards; 'Secret Service', TB with buff standards, black
> falls and orange beards;  'Jive', an SDB that looks like a wide and ruffled
> 'Pele'.

Lowell beat me to the punch in enthusing about Keith Keppel.  I visited
Keith two years ago and walked his seedling beds--fantastic experience.

Last year I indulged myself in several 2001 Keppel intros and got top
quality, fresh plants with very, very generous extras.  The plants look
great at this point and I am eagerly awaiting bloom on things like 'Broad
Shoulders' and 'Jersey Cream.'  Keith has some fantastic seedling lines
going and some knock-your-socks-off iris in the pipeline.

Strongly recommended!
